Transaction fdb5c07b04e97c71be1a2f780b60ab212d85dcd0790c6f3ca1391af7a33d6f66

28 Input
2 Outputs
  • fdb5c07b04e97c71be1a2f780b60ab212d85dcd0790c6f3ca1391af7a33d6f66:0
  • value  705146
    address  3AQyFy3tVCsCnmPp72hdh3yzSpg6yTWPie
  • fdb5c07b04e97c71be1a2f780b60ab212d85dcd0790c6f3ca1391af7a33d6f66:1
  • value  2000000000
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s